Step-1. Valence electrons Count the total number of valence electrons of carbon and oxygen atom. The outer (valence) shell configuration of carbon and oxygen atoms are: 2s22p2 and 2s22p4 respectively. The valence electrons available are 4+6 =10. Step 2: Skeletal structure The skeletal structure of CO is written as: CO Step 3: Octet completion

Lewis dot structures also called electron dot structures are diagrams that describe the chemical bonding between atoms in a molecule. They also display the total number of lone pairs present in each of the atoms that constitute the molecule. Lewis dot structures are commonly referred to as electron dot structures or Lewis structures.

Lewis structures - also called Lewis dot formulas, Lewis dot structures, electron dot structures, or Lewis electron dot structures (LEDs) - are diagrams that show the bonding between atoms of a molecule, as well as the lone pairs of electrons that may exist in the molecule. A Lewis structure can be drawn for any covalently bonded molecule, as well as.

The Lewis structure, also called as electron dot structure, is a simplified method of representing the number of valence electrons present within an atom or a molecule. Furthermore, the structure helps with determining the number of lone pairs of electrons present in an atom and how they act in a bond formation.

Carbon monoxide (CO) is a diatomic molecule and contains one carbon atom and one oxygen atom. Lewis structure of CO molecule contains a triple bond between those two atoms. Both Carbon and Oxygen atoms have one lone pair in their valence shells. Lewis structure of Carbon monoxide (CO) molecule

Step 1: Figure out how many electrons the molecule must have, based on the number of valence electrons in each atom. When drawing the structure of an ion, be sure to add/subtract electrons to account for the charge. Step 2: Connect the atoms to each other with single bonds to form a "skeleton structure.".

Chemistry Lewis Dot Structures A Lewis structure is a picture of a molecule that shows the covalent bonds and pairs of free electrons. The octet rule is the basis for Lewis structures. Lewis structures are useful for describing chemical bonds but have some flaws.

The Lewis structure for CO has 10 valence electrons. For the CO Lewis structure you'll need a triple bond between the Carbon and Oxygen atoms in order to satisfy the octets of each atom while still using the 10 valence electrons available for the CO molecule.
